Brentford manager Frank delivers update on Schade, Mbeumo

Brentford manager Thomas Frank has revealed the status of two injured players.

Firstly, Frank spoke about the fact that Kevin Schade is edging closer to a return.

He also indicated that Bryan Mbuemo, who has not played since December, is ready to start games.

Kevin Schade has been progressing well," said Frank on Schade.

“He's been on the grass fully training with the group from the beginning of the international break and that's positive.

“He's a key player for us and he'll be an even more important player in the future. He was very unlucky with his injury; he'd just scored a fantastic goal against Crystal Palace at home and was finding his feet. We really saw his high potential.

“I'm really looking forward to welcoming him back into the squad soon."

“He looked lively and good," he added on Mbuemo.

“I'm so pleased to have him as part of the team. He has progressed further this week just gone in terms of fitness work and trying to get sharper and sharper. It's really positive. He's a key player for us and has been for a long period."
